Placeholder canvas

How To Create A Temporary Login WordPress in 2023

Have you ever found the need to establish a WordPress user account for a limited period?

While crafting temporary accounts manually or employing wp-cli may seem like valid methods, there is a potential issue. In certain cases, it’s easy to overlook the task of deleting the user afterward. 

This guide will show how to create a temporary WordPress login without the necessity of passwords.

Why would you need temporary login accounts in WordPress? 

Temporary Login WordPress

Well, if you’re new to WordPress and you hire someone to make small changes to your website, they might ask for special access to your site. 

If you trust them, you can create a special account for them, and when they’re done, you can remove it. You can also add new users and writers to your WordPress site and later limit their access without getting rid of their accounts.

But sometimes, you might forget that you gave someone access, which could make your website less secure and put your data at risk.

A better idea is to make a temporary account that automatically becomes inactive after a certain time, and you don’t need a password for it.

So, let’s learn how to easily make a temporary login in WordPress without needing a password.

How to Add Temporary Login Accounts in WordPress without a Password

You can do this using a small plugin called “Temporary Login Without Password.” Once you install and activate it, follow these steps:

  1. Go to the “Users” section in your WordPress dashboard, and you’ll find a new option called “Temporary Logins.” Click on it.
Temporary Login
  1. Click the “Create New” button to make a new temporary login account.
  1. A form will pop up where you can enter the person’s info you want to give temporary access to. You’ll need to provide their email, first name, and last name. Be careful when choosing a Role and what they can do on your site.
  1. Next, set the expiration time for this temporary account. This is when the access will automatically turn off. Pick a time that works for you.
  1. After you’ve filled in all the details, hit the submit button to save your changes.
Temporary Login

Once you do this, you’ll get a “success” message. You’ll also see a URL. You can copy this URL and share it with the person you trust. When the time you set expires, the account will automatically turn off.

Temporary Login link

Managing Temporary Logins

This plugin helps you handle all the temporary logins you’ve created in one place. Here’s what you can do:

Managing Temporary Logins
  1. You’ll see the user’s name and email address, what they can do on your site, the last time they logged in, and how much time is left before their access expires.
  1. You can delete a login before it expires if needed, remove accounts entirely, and copy the URL for the temporary login.
  1. If you delete a temporary account, the admin will have control over any content created by that user.

Conclusion

Creating a temporary WordPress login can be a valuable solution when you need to grant short-term access to your website without sharing your password. By using the “Temporary Login Without Password” plugin, you can easily generate temporary accounts with specific privileges and expiration times. This not only enhances security but also simplifies the management of such logins, ensuring your website remains safe and accessible.

FAQs on Temporary WordPress Login

1. Why would I need a temporary WordPress login?

A temporary WordPress login is useful when you want to grant someone access to your site for a short period without sharing your main login credentials. It’s often used for developers, contributors, or temporary collaborators.

2. How can I set an expiration time for a temporary login?

With the “Temporary Login Without Password” plugin, you can set an expiration time when creating a temporary login account. This ensures that the access will automatically deactivate when the specified time is reached.

3. Can I manage multiple temporary logins easily?

Yes, the plugin simplifies the management of temporary logins by providing a centralized location to view, edit, or delete them. You can also copy the URL to share with trusted individuals, and any content created by temporary users can be controlled by the admin if the account is deleted.

Want faster WordPress?

WordPress Speed Optimization

Try our AWS powered WordPress hosting for free and see the difference for yourself.

No Credit Card Required.

Whitelabel Web Hosting Portal Demo

Launching WordPress on AWS takes just one minute with Nestify.

Launching WooCommerce on AWS takes just one minute with Nestify.